Chand Khap

Chand Khap is a village located in Nabinagar subdivision of Aurangabad district in Bihar, India. It is situated 8km away from sub-district headquarter Nabinagar (tehsildar office) and 29km away from district headquarter Aurangabad. As per 2009 stats, Rampur is the gram panchayat of Chand Khap village.

About Chand Khap

According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Chand Khap is 253977. The village spans a total geographical area of 36 hectares. Nabinagar is nearest town to Chand Khap village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 8km away.

Population of Chand Khap

According to the 2011 Census, Chand Khap has a total population of about 212, with approximately 118 males and 94 females. The sex ratio is around 796 females per 1,000 males. Children aged 0 to 6 years make up about 27 of the population, showing the young generation present in the village. There are about 86 members of the Scheduled Castes (SC), an important community in the village. Information about the Scheduled Tribes (ST) population is not available. The overall literacy rate is approximately 69.81%, with male literacy at about 74.58% and female literacy near 63.83%. There are around 33 households in the village. Connectivity of Chand Khap

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Chand Khap. As per the 2011 stats, Chand Khap had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.

Connectivity Type Status (in year 2011)
Public Bus Service Available within 5 - 10 km distance
Private Bus Service Available within 5 - 10 km distance
Railway Station Available within 10+ km distance
